Tips for Making Crock Pot Chicken and Rice
Use Instant Rice. Like I said I have grown up and use long grain rice most of the time, but with this recipe I went back to instant rice. You will need to use this for the correct cooking times. You can use instant brown rice, but that’s as much as you want to change up things!
Broil at the End. If you want to achieve a crisp chicken skin you will want to remove the whole chicken from the crock pot at the end of the cooking time and pop it under the broiler. The crock pot will not give you a crisp skin. Totally optional.
Add More Vegetables. I stuck to onions with my rice but you can easy add carrots, peas, celery etc. to beef up your vegetable intake!
How to Make Crock Pot Chicken and Rice
First step is to combine all the sauce and rice ingredients in your slow cooker.
Next you’ll want to place your whole chicken on top of the sauce and rice and season with salt, pepper, garlic powder, cayenne and oregano.
That’s it!!
Throw the cover on your crock pot and turn it to low for 4-5 hours or until chicken reaches 160 degrees F. I highly recommend this crock pot with a temperature probe so you will know exactly when the chicken gets to 160 degrees F.
If you want a crispy skin remove the chicken from the crock pot and place onto a pan. Throw it under the broiler in your oven for a few minutes until the skin is chicken! Print Crock Pot Whole Chicken and Rice Dinner Prep Time 10 mins Cook Time 5 hrs Total Time 5 hrs 10 mins Whole Chicken and Rice in the Slow Cooker Flavored with Onions and Spices! This Crock Pot Chicken and Rice Dinner is a win! You can't Go Wrong with this Meal in the Crock Pot! Course: Main Course Cuisine: American Keyword: Buffalo Chicken, Crock Pot, Rice, Slow Cooker Servings: 6 Calories: 583 kcal Author: Julie Evink Ingredients 1 whole chicken, any inside parts removed 1/2 tsp dried oregano 1/4 tsp garlic powder 1/4 tsp cayenne powder Salt and Pepper Sauce and Rice: 2 (10 oz each) can condensed cream of chicken soup 1 (10 oz) can condensed cream of cheddar soup (or another can of cream of chicken soup) 2 c. instant rice 1 c. chicken broth 1 tsp dried oregano 1 medium sized onion, diced Instructions Combine all the sauce and rice ingredients into a 6-quart slow cooker. Mix until combined. Place whole chicken on top and season with salt, pepper, garlic powder, cayenne, and oregano. Cover and cook on low for 4-5 hours, or until chicken reaches 160F. If desired, move chicken to an over safe pan and broil chicken until skin is nice and crispy. Recipe Notes My slow cooker comes with a probe so I set the appliance to cook the chicken to 160F.
